Carseats and boosters provide protection for infants and children in a crash, yet car crashes are a leading cause of death for children ages 1 to 13. that's why it's so important to choose and use the right car seat correctly every time your child is in the car. follow these important steps to choose the right seat, install it correctly, and keep your child safe. This video shows two 12-month-old crash test dummies each secured in the same car seat but one is rear-facing and one is forward-facing watch how much the forward-facing dummy’s head and neck move and remember that this video is slowed down tremendously as crashes happen quicker than the blink of an eye.
